Technical Field
The utility model relates to a cigarette outward appearance quality testing field, in particular to cigarette outward appearance on-line measuring device.
Background
In the modern cigarette production process, the production speed is faster and faster, the requirements of enterprises on the product quality are stricter and stricter, the quality of the appearance quality of cigarettes influences the selection of consumers to a certain extent, but in the actual production of the cigarettes, due to machine faults, the cigarettes are easy to have bad products such as stains, damaged cigarette paper, penetrated tobacco stems, poor splicing, no printing, printing position deviation, printing ink pollution and the like. Before machine vision detection technology is used for detecting cigarette outward appearance, the outward appearance quality of cigarette only can rely on artifical observation to mainly be the mode of selective examination, artifical selective examination's main function is a rough evaluation to this batch product overall quality, can not explain the detailed quality condition of this batch product completely, consequently, adopt artifical selective examination to have very big uncertain factor, extravagant manpower and materials, can not guarantee again that product quality is detected by whole, enterprise product quality and economic benefits can not obtain better guarantee, enterprise product market competition receives the constraint.
Based on the development of machine vision technique, adopt the camera to shoot and judge whether a cigarette outward appearance is defective to replace artifical the detection, developed the application, see figure 1 and show, current cigarette outward appearance on-line measuring device all detects two sets of camera subassemblies on adjacent drum, installs camera subassembly on adjacent drum, in view of current cigarette machine gyro wheel structure, and the mounted position is limited, walks the line also relatively complicated.
Therefore, the applicant provides a cigarette outward appearance on-line measuring device that can accurately discern a cigarette outward appearance defect, rate of accuracy is high, simple structure, contain group cigarette mechanism through a large amount of experimental studies, is the utility model discloses an create and study the motivation.

Example 1
At present, the technical scheme of machine vision detection of the appearance quality of cigarettes 8 is that, as shown in fig. 1, a detection device is mounted on adjacent drums 6 for detection, a camera assembly is mounted on the adjacent drums 6, and the cigarettes 8 are not rotated, as shown in fig. 2, the 1/2 side of the cigarette 8 shot each time has a shooting dead angle 7 due to the fact that images cannot be inevitably shot at a part close to the drums 6, and the appearance of the cigarette 8 is missed; thereby providing the technical scheme of the utility model.
Referring to fig. 3 shows, the utility model provides a pair of a cigarette outward appearance on-line measuring device, on-line measuring device include first detection module 1, first group cigarette mechanism 2 and second detection module 3, and first detection module 1 is used for shooting a cigarette 8 image when a cigarette 8 is not rotatory, and first group cigarette mechanism 2 is used for rolling a cigarette 8 rotatory, exposes and does not shoot the face, and second detection module 3 is used for shooting the image of a cigarette 8 another side.
Further, on-line measuring device still includes that the second dials cigarette mechanism 4 and third detection module 5, first detection module 1, first group cigarette mechanism 2, second detection module 3, second group cigarette mechanism 4 and third detection module 5 set gradually around the same drum 6 that conveys a cigarette 8, drum 6 adsorbs a cigarette 8 and conveys, first detection module 1 is used for shooting the image of a cigarette 8 first side, first group cigarette mechanism 2 exposes the second side with a cigarette 8 rotation certain angle, second detection module 3 is used for shooting the image of a cigarette 8 second side, second group cigarette mechanism 4 exposes the third side with a cigarette 8 rotation certain angle again, third detection module 5 is used for shooting the image of a cigarette 8 third side. Specifically, the first cigarette shifting mechanism 2 rotates the cigarette 8 by 120 degrees or more than 120 degrees, and the second cigarette shifting mechanism 4 rotates the cigarette 8 by 120 degrees or more than 120 degrees. Because a cigarette 8 on the drum 6 can expose a cigarette 1/2 face at least, use three detection module that sets up to propping up a cigarette in the face, every detection module only acquires the 1/3 face of a cigarette 8 image, uses to dial rotatory a cigarette 8 back of cigarette mechanism, must can shoot a 360 degrees complete images of cigarette, can not have the shooting dead angle to the image of shooting is complete clear. Three 1/3 faces of a cigarette 8 are spliced into an integral image of the cigarette 8 for detection, and the detection precision is greatly improved. Because the installation space between the drums 6 of the cigarette making machine is extremely limited, only one drum 6 convenient to install is selected to install the detection device, and the detection device is only installed around one drum 6, so that smoke blockage is avoided, frequent startup and shutdown is avoided, and the production efficiency is prevented from being influenced.
Because rotatory cigarette back, shoot at every turn and can only shoot the image of a cigarette 1/3 face, can not use the image of cigarette and drum contact or close part, avoid the drum to disturb, compare in the mode that the irrotational cigarette propped up, the utility model discloses a scheme disturbs still less, and especially dead angle part can shoot again after the rotation, has avoided the dead angle part to be difficult to detect.
The on-line measuring device of this embodiment can effectively detect filter tip white exposure, china cypress paper doubling, filter bubble wrinkle, filter tip clamping foam, a cigarette wrong tooth, china cypress paper length, tobacco rod puncture, tobacco rod spot (press from both sides the foam), tobacco rod spot or a cigarette length in one or all.
Referring to fig. 3, the first cigarette shifting mechanism 2 and/or the second cigarette shifting mechanism 4 comprise a shifting wheel, the shifting wheel is connected with a power mechanism through a gear assembly or a belt assembly, and the power mechanism drives the shifting wheel to rotate through the gear assembly or the belt assembly; the poking wheel is provided with a convex structure 10 and a concave structure 9 which are alternated, and the convex structure 10 is contacted with the cigarette 8 to drive the cigarette 8 to rotate. Above-mentioned group cigarette mechanism of injecing simple structure, the convenient manufacturing, it is small, through the periphery diameter that sets up protruding structure 10, just can be with 8 rotatory certain angles of cigarette, groove part not with a cigarette 8 contact, protruding structure 10 and groove structure 9 in turn can the pulsed stir a cigarette 8 rotatory.
Optionally, the detection module is a camera assembly, the camera assembly includes one camera or two cameras, the detection module formed by one camera is used for shooting more than one (including one) image, and the detection modules formed by two cameras respectively shoot more than one (including one) image. The camera subassembly includes the light source that is used for shining cigarette 8, is used for shooing the camera of cigarette 8 images, and the camera setting is in the dustcoat. The camera can select a linear array CCD camera or an area array CCD camera. The light source can select two LED light sources.
Referring to fig. 4, the detection module takes two or more images (preferably in the form of photographs) of the same side of the cigarette 8 at the same position; alternatively, as shown in fig. 5, the detection module takes two or more images (preferably in the form of photographs) of the same side of the cigarette 8 at different positions, and may take the images with two cameras or may take the images with one camera twice. The different positions here mean that the cigarette 8 is dynamically rotated on the drum 6, the detection module starts to shoot a first picture when the cigarette 8 reaches a first designated position, and the same detection module is started to shoot another picture when the cigarette 8 is rotated by one pulse or more than one pulse.
Preferably, the included angle between the image collecting directions of the same side surface of the same cigarette 8 is less than 75 degrees; two images of the same side of the same cigarette 8 have overlapping areas. The utility model discloses in, through injecing the contained angle between the picture collection direction, except can discern debris and cigarette foam through the 8 pictures of cigarette that compare the coincidence area within range of two pictures, still have following technological effect: the installation space on the cigarette making machine set mouth connecting machine is very limited, and the camera with a small angle is convenient to install; it is also possible to take a sufficiently complete picture of the cigarettes 8 in order to eliminate defective cigarettes 8.
When the detection modules detect the same side face of the same cigarette 8, each detection module shoots two or more images at different positions, if spray exists between the camera and the cigarette 8, the movement speed and the movement direction of the spray are not consistent with the movement speed and the movement direction of the cigarette 8 driven by the cigarette making machine, so that the spray and defects can be distinguished through the position change of the picture spots in the two pictures with time difference or space difference (for example, the picture spots are at different positions of the cigarette 8, the spray is identified, and the normal cigarette 8 is identified although the defects exist on the two pictures). On the other hand, the position of the two cameras is different between the cameras and the cigarette 8, and the position of the droplets projected on the cigarette 8 also changes (for example, if one picture is dirty, and if one picture is not, the droplets are considered, and if one picture is defective, the droplets are considered to be a normal cigarette 8). In addition, if sundries are attached to any one camera lens, one picture has black spots, and the other picture does not have the black spots, and the cigarette is also determined to be a normal cigarette 8 in the case. If sundries exist on the two cameras, the black dots of the two pictures are different in position, and the cigarette is also determined to be a normal cigarette 8. By the technical scheme, false detection can be avoided. That is to say, only the picture of gathering has "coincidence", can discern the cigarette foam dust that the space that the debris or the getting for instance exist on the lens surface through the picture of "coincidence", avoid rejecting cigarette 8 that does not have appearance defect, reduce the mistake rate of picking to improve the detection precision and the detection rate of device.
Optionally, the detection device further includes an air blowing device (not shown in the figure), the air blowing device includes an air outlet and an air pipeline, the air outlet is connected to the compressed air generation device through the air pipeline, the air pipeline is connected to a cavity for installing the detection module, and the cavity is filled with external compressed air to blow away the droplets and the impurities and facilitate heat dissipation.
The detection device of the embodiment also comprises a management host, wherein the detection module is connected to the management host through an external data line; the collected image is analyzed and judged whether the cigarette 8 is a cigarette 8 with appearance defects or not through image recognition software, if the cigarette 8 is defective, the management host stores the image of the defective cigarette 8 and sends a signal to the high-speed controller, and the cigarette 8 is removed at a removing opening of the cigarette making machine through the high-speed controller.
The embodiment also provides an online detection method for cigarette appearance, which comprises the steps of firstly shooting an image of a cigarette 8 by using the first detection module 1, then rolling the cigarette 8 to rotate by using the cigarette shifting mechanism to expose an un-shot surface, and then shooting the image of the un-shot surface of the cigarette 8 by using the second detection module 3. Further, as shown in fig. 6, the first detection module 1 is used for shooting 1/3 face images of the cigarettes, the first cigarette shifting mechanism 2 is used for rolling the cigarettes 8 to rotate by 120 degrees or more than 120 degrees, the second detection module 3 is used for shooting another 1/3 face image of each cigarette 8, the second cigarette shifting mechanism 4 is used for rotating the cigarettes 8 by 120 degrees or more than 120 degrees, the third detection module 5 is used for shooting another 1/3 face image of each cigarette 8, and the complete surface image of each cigarette is shot by 3 times for analyzing the appearance defects of each cigarette 8. The method can obtain complete cigarette 8 appearance image information, and the whole circumferential surface of the cigarette 8 has complete image information.
Specifically, the detection module and the cigarette poking mechanism are installed on the side face of the same conveying drum 6, and the first detection module 1, the second detection module 3 and the third detection module 5 are used for shooting two or more images at different positions, and the two or more images have overlapping areas. The different positions here mean that the cigarette 8 is dynamically rotated on the drum 6, the detection module starts to shoot a first picture when the cigarette 8 reaches a first designated position, and the same detection module is started to shoot another picture when the cigarette 8 is rotated by one pulse or more than one pulse.
